Subject: [patch] nfs: fix unlikely memory leak

I'll admit that it's unlikely for the first allocation to fail and
the second one to succeed. I won't be offended if you ignore this
patch.
Signed-off-by: Dan Carpenter <error27@gmail.com>
diff --git a/fs/nfs/nfs4proc.c b/fs/nfs/nfs4proc.c
index eda74c4..f9254fb 100644
--- a/fs/nfs/nfs4proc.c
+++ b/fs/nfs/nfs4proc.c
@@ -5107,6 +5107,7 @@ static int nfs41_proc_async_sequence(struct nfs_client *clp,
res = kzalloc(sizeof(*res), GFP_KERNEL);
if (!args || !res) {
kfree(args);
+ kfree(res);
nfs_put_client(clp);
return -ENOMEM;
}
